34 Pa. Code § 63.33. Request for relief from benefit charges.

§ 63.33. Request for relief from benefit charges.

 (a)  An employer shall file a request with the Department to be granted relief from benefit charges.

 (b)  An employer’s request for relief from benefit charges must contain the information required by the Department, including the following:

   (1)  The name and account number of the employer.

   (2)  The name of the claimant.

   (3)  The social security account number of the claimant.

 (c)  In addition to the information required under subsection (b), a request for relief from benefit charges based on a claimant’s separation from employment must contain a statement of the facts surrounding the most recent separation of the claimant from the employer requesting relief and the date of the separation.

 (d)  In addition to the information required under subsection (b), an employer making a request for relief from benefit charges based on continuing part-time work shall include a statement of the facts concerning the part-time employment of the claimant which contains the following information:

   (1)  The date the claimant was hired.

   (2)  The number of hours or days of work and the pay available to the claimant before and after the claimant’s separation from other employment.

 (e)  An employer shall file a request for relief from benefit charges with the Department in the same manner that documents shall be filed with the UCTS under §  63.25 (relating to filing methods). The filing date of the request will be determined in accordance with §  63.25.

 (f)  Notwithstanding subsection (e), the Department may prescribe additional filing methods that it determines, in its discretion, to be advisable or expedient. If the Department prescribes an additional filing method, it will designate the date on which a request is filed by that method.

Source

   The provisions of this §  63.33 amended December 21, 1973, 3 Pa.B. 2921; amended June 17, 2011, effective June 18, 2011, 41 Pa.B. 3094. Immediately preceding text appears at serial pages (235577) to (235578).
